    Cowboy Jack's has left a great impression on me the last two times I have been there and mainly because the service was exceptional. Such friendly and helpful waitstaff and quick service. Yes, it is a chain restaurant and there aren't any super stand-out items on their menu, but it is consistently good food and they do have a great selection of items on their menu. Great bar specials so the drink prices are reasonable. Great Bloody Mary bar on Sundays. Some of their dishes (like the chicken pot pie) are delicious but should automatically come with a to-go box because it is too much to eat in one sitting. Complimentary peanuts you can throw on the floor. Casual atmosphere. Perfect downtown location with a nice view of the downtown streets. Nothing particularly fabulous about this place, but always a sure-bet...and sometimes that's all you need.

    My husband and I really liked Cowboy Jacks, it is a lot of fun eating there. They have a fun decor, friendly wait staff, very visible management (they come to your table to check what you think), great place for people watching and really good food. I think I have ate different things every time I have been there, pizza, pulled pork and a salad. I have no complaints about the food and my husband always gets the same thing (Opened Face Chicken) and that is not normal for him, so it is safe to say they have really good food. The place is always clean and always busy. We have always been able to get in without a wait, but we tend to go for an early dinner otherwise I hear it gets busy and can have quite a bit of a wait. As I said before, the management is visible here, they are always going around talking to the customers, offering to get drinks, if we liked the food and just to see how your night is. I find that refreshing, it isn't often that you see the management at places you eat unless you ask to talk to them. Good job Cowboy Jacks, we will definately be back.
